Transaction ddda7cecee61c7460d141708dee86271601e65bd4c06ae36e8188568488a7232
1 Input
1 Output
-
ddda7cecee61c7460d141708dee86271601e65bd4c06ae36e8188568488a7232:0
- value
- 2853789
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 71a0261c051121b6f6b382b7256e78c2206f2af9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BMoD1sefc91dpLiKEqFdKco1whKZ43pF9